West Virginia Board of Examiners in Counseling


HOME                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                 

Mission:    The Board of Examiners in Counseling exists in order to insure that the practice of counseling contributes to the general welfare and public interest of the state and its citizens. The Board authorizes and qualifies practitioners by establishing standards for the education, training, and character of Licensed Professional Counselors. In addition, the Board establishes regulations, conducts hearings, and initiates other actions that govern the issuing, denial, exemption, and revocation of licenses to counseling practitioners.
